Subject: Memtrace cut-over complete

Team,

Cut-over to Memtrace v2 for GPU memory profiling finished last night. Old v1 agents are disabled; any tickets referencing v1 dashboards should be closed as resolved-by-migration. Sampling overhead is now under 2% and allocation traces include kernel names. Known gap: profiles older than 30 days were not migrated. Point customers at the v2 docs for setup questions. For reference when troubleshooting, the agent now runs with the following configuration.

settings of bagaf-bawip:
[aldax]
port = 5000
region = south-4
host = aldax.brasklabs.corp
team = brivan
timeout_ms = 2000
retries = 2

## Releases

Starting with v4.0, the user module ships separately from the Korvane monolith. Release tags follow `user-module/vX.Y.Z` and are cut from the `split-main` branch. All release artifacts must be verified before promotion to the Harrowfield registry. Verification uses the key below, which future maintainers should rotate annually.

rollout seal: bky3_4aa

## Tuning

The receipt mailer (Almsgate) batches donation receipts and sends through the Thornquay relay. On-call: if the queue backs up, resist the urge to crank batch size — the relay rate-limits per connection, and bigger batches just mean bigger retries. Scale worker count first, then shorten the flush interval. Dedupe window must stay longer than the retry horizon or donors get duplicate receipts, which generates tickets. All knobs live in one place and are read at worker start. Current production values follow.

tuning table, kajop-yafof:
QUOTAS = {
    "wenath": 10,
    "ulaael": 5,
}

Context: Ardenfell line margins slipped three points over two quarters. Drivers: input steel costs, aggressive discounting at the Westmoor branch, and a stale price book. Proposal: uplift list prices four percent, tighten discount authority to regional level, sunset the two lowest-margin SKUs. Risk: volume loss at Halverton accounts, estimated under two percent. Decision requested at Thursday's review. Modelling assumptions are in the appendix pack. The commercial reasoning leadership wants kept close is noted directly below.

board note of tajop-yajof: The finance team signed off on a budget of $77.6 million for Project Pramir.